Nouvelle Vague

Richard Linklater returns with Nouvelle Vague, a vibrant 2025 comedy‑drama that reimagines the creation of Breathless (1960), one of the defining works of the French New Wave. The film stars Guillaume Marbeck as Jean‑Luc Godard, Zoey Deutch as Jean Seberg, and Aubry Dullin as Jean‑Paul Belmondo, capturing the chaotic brilliance, artistic rebellion, and emotional tensions behind a cinematic revolution.

Nouvelle Vague premiered to enthusiastic acclaim at the 2025 Cannes Film Festival on 17 May 2025, before opening theatrically in France through ARP Sélection on 8 October. The film later debuted in the United States with a limited release on 31 October, followed by global streaming on Netflix beginning 14 November.

Celebrated for its playful style, sharp performances, and affectionate homage to 1960s Paris, the film has already earned major recognition, including a nomination for Best Motion Picture – Musical or Comedy at the 83rd Golden Globe Awards. Zoey Deutch’s performance as Seberg also secured a nomination for Best Supporting Performance at the 41st Independent Spirit Awards.
